Removal and Making Good of Temporary Works, etc, on Completion The Contractor shall remove (except where specifically stated otherwise) all temporary works, roads, services and the like used for this contract and shall make good to the entire satisfaction of the Principal Agent any damage resulting therefrom.
The Contractor shall take full responsibility for the adequacy, stability and safety of all site operations and methods of construction, provided that the Contractor shall not be responsible, except as may be expressly provided in the Contract, for the design or specification of the Permanent Works or of any Temporary Works prepared by the Engineer.
The Contractor shall submit drawings and full particulars of all Temporary Works to the Engineer before commencing same.
Upon completion of the Works the Contractor shall remove from the Site all the said Constructional Plant and Temporary Works remaining thereon and any unused materials provided by the Contractor.
During the progress of the Works, the Contractor shall keep the Site reasonably free from all unnecessary obstruction and shall store or dispose of any Constructional Plant and surplus materials and clear away and remove from the Site any wreckage, rubbish or Temporary Works no longer required.
